Transaction 37d2a97dbf85c90aa1a8b8e7de384d70e39c793010cfedf40e91cb3921362c75
2 Input
2 Outputs
- 37d2a97dbf85c90aa1a8b8e7de384d70e39c793010cfedf40e91cb3921362c75:0
- 37d2a97dbf85c90aa1a8b8e7de384d70e39c793010cfedf40e91cb3921362c75:1
value 878726
address 3Ef8saJLn59VrPr9wNJHma6pPXFKGtjSfd
value 94554
address 1JMdDA8js7r5BS111nkPeK36CpgcXM2PKZ